Default Clutch Suggestion Come in!

Hello guys, I had my Ram Powergrip HD installed about 7k miles ago and it took a crap on me already. Do you guys think it couldn't handle the torq? My car makes 555rwtq on a 100 shot and will make about 600wtq on the 150.

I was thinking of getting the Spec 3+ due to that it is my daily driver. Dont get me wrong I don't spray all the time, I sprayed about 1 time a month when my clutch was good. But I think I tore the RAM up when I went to the track and did like 6 passes back to back. So anyone that is pretty good on clutches or has had or has the spec 3+ if you guys can chime in and give me the heads up on it and how do you think it will do with my setup.

Originally Posted by blackbyrd
i would like some info on the spec 3+ also for my 414 build
It is supposed to hold like 850lbs of torque. I hit mine with about 700lbs of torque and it has been fine. It is a good clutch to drive around on too especially if you have an adjustable master so you can mess with the engagement point.
